Welcome to Bridge Odyssey!
Join 9 wild characters on a journey so big, they’re going to need all your support! Help the Dodo, Bison, Giraffe and others on their trek to the Lost World by building bridges over ruined passes, bottomless pits and molten volcanoes.

POINT, TOUCH, PLAY!
Use your creativity and skill to build bridges simply by drawing with your finger on the touch screen.

NINE COOL CHARACTERS
A light-hearted atmosphere with a funny and highly stylized animal gang including the Dodo, Fox, Parrot, Mammoth, Squirrel, Bison, Cat, Walrus and Giraffe.

IT’S A WILD WORLD
Discover 48 levels across 6 different environments: Tropical island, volcano, ancient ruins, desert, jungle and an ice cave

IMAGINE ANY SOLUTION
Make full use of the game’s physics and environments to solve puzzles. Use bamboo stalks or vines, and even the sun to succeed!
